Sec. 2. (a) The governor's workforce cabinet established by IC 4-3-27-3 (before its repeal) is abolished.
(b) The following are transferred on July 1, 2025, the effective date of HEA 1001-2025, from the governor's workforce cabinet established by IC 4-3-27-3 (before its repeal) to the department:
(1) All real and personal property of the governor's workforce cabinet.
(2) All powers, duties, assets, and liabilities of the governor's workforce cabinet.
(3) All appropriations to the governor's workforce cabinet.
(c) All rules or policies that were adopted by the governor's workforce cabinet before July 1, 2025, shall be treated as though the rules were adopted by the department until the department adopts new rules or policies.
(d) After July 1, 2025, a reference to the governor's workforce cabinet in a statute or rule shall be treated as a reference to the department.
